Mouth ulcers are painful sores on the soft tissue inside the mouth, lasting from a few days to several weeks.

Symptoms

  • Painful sores inside mouth
  • Difficulty eating and drinking
  • Round white or gray sores

Causes

  • Stress
  • Vitamin deficiencies
  • Tissue injury

FAQ

Are mouth ulcers serious?
Most are harmless and heal within 1-2 weeks. See a dentist if they persist beyond 3 weeks.
How can I speed up ulcer healing?
Avoid spicy/acidic foods, use antimicrobial rinses, and apply protective gels to the sore.
